Is there any way to turn off the Bliss Farm fire on the Picketts Charge map? I was trying to figure out why my troops were moving so slowly all of a sudden. I don't use this map very often so it took me a while to get it. The burning buildings must consume, ( :laugh: ), a fair amount of memory or what-not. I already have the buildings turned down on the "Options" page. Thoughts?

Back on Topic:
Copy the 4_PPT.csv file from the SDK into your Mods\Maps - folder
Scroll down umtil you see the Terrain Table Sounds
Lines 65 and 66 Column E - remove the entries.
or
Viewing it from the Notepad option!
Change this to…
56800,77100,0,1,GFX_Smoke_1,,,,,,,,,,,,
54170,77520,0,1,GFX_Smoke_1,,,,,,,,,,,,
Look like this…
56800,77100,0,1,,
54170,77520,0,1,,

In theory there should be almost no difference with the fire on or off. The main hog is the sprites followed by the vegitation. The vegitation can be tweaked on-the-fly ingame by toggeling the "T" key and this will give you several levels of fps pickup.
